On Easter Saturday the group delivered over 1000 Easter parcels to children and families in the Ballymacash area.
Community Worker Valerie Douglas said: “I believe we learned today that community spirit is still there 100%, despite the difficult situation we are in.

Hide Ad“Volunteers were out on the road from 10 am - 4.30pm working tirelessly, and with a smile and a well wish for everyone.
“We are made up of every group and organisation in the area, including Ballymacash Regeneration Network, Ballymacash Rangers FC, Windmill Stores, Ballymacash Sports Academy, Ballymacash Cultural Awareness Project, to the churches in Ballymacash.
“Our team of volunteers are made up of people from every walk of life. From Pride of Ballymacash Flute Band, ABOD and Alderman Amanda Grehan.
“We are a community that has come together and are working together for the community.”
